O'Reilly Automotive Company Profile

(Free Report)

O'Reilly Automotive, Inc is a specialty retailer of automotive aftermarket parts, tools, supplies and accessories. The company serves do-it-yourself customers, professional service technicians and commercial garages, offering products for maintaining and repairing cars, trucks and other vehicles.

Its merchandise includes replacement parts such as brakes, filters, belts, batteries and ignition components, as well as shop equipment, tools, fluids, lighting and appearance products. O'Reilly also provides services such as parts lookup, battery testing and installation, loaner tool programs, used-oil recycling and commercial delivery to professional customers.
